About J. Cárdenas

J. Cárdenas is a scholar working on Biochemistry, Pollution and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, having authored 35 papers that have together received 893 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(9 papers), Wastewater Treatment and Nitrogen Removal (7 papers) and Algal biology and biofuel production (7 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(256 citations), Plant Science (383 citations) and Biochemistry (69 citations). J. Cárdenas has collaborated with scholars based in Spain, United States and Russia. Frequent co-authors include Juan Muñoz‐Blanco, José L. Caballero, Nieves Medina‐Escobar, M. Losada, Pedro J. Aparicio, A. Paneque, J. Herrera, Enriqueta Moyano, Francisco Castillo and Emilio Muñoz Fernández.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Applied and Environmental Microbiology and PLANT PHYSIOLOGY.
